Happy New Year – My Resolution Challenge

Well 2016 is now officially here!!! Although this blog is in it’s infancy I am proud of myself. I hope everyone that stops by and views this page has a happy and healthy new year. For those whom are looking for the first time or people whom are returning to view I say “Welcome”.  For those wondering what this blog is about it is simple:

I am planning to walk “6 Million Steps in 2016”.

This may not seem like much but it actually is for the normal American as we only average about 5,ooo a day or 2 million a year. The only people whom walk 6 million steps a year are those people whom run / walk about 4+ miles on a regular basis multiple days per week and have active jobs. So for someone like myself this is will be a huge challenge to triple my activity level. (For the math geeks it is about 16,500 steps per day) By doing this I hope help myself with my weight issues

So what’s the plan you ask??

Well the general plan is to spend some more time at the gym, and doing a few different GPS games that I partake in. They are Munzee, Geocaching, and Flagstack. The biggest thing will just be the time and doing things like walking around the mall a few times, having my wife drop me off somewhere and walking home, and maximizing every opportunity I can to get steps in.

This last five days I have been trying to average 7,500 plus steps a day to prepare to start this challenge today. I was able to succeed with this very well, despite cold weather by going to the gym and doing some Munzee activities.

  • December 27th – 9,153
  • December 28th – 8,515
  • December 29th – 12,840
  • December 30th – 8,717
  • December 31st – 7411

This was an average step count of 9,327 per day for the last 5 days.

So the plan is that over the month of January to average about 11-12 thousand steps per day and each month of the year continue to bump the average up until I am averaging 17,000 steps a day in the summer.
